Originally Posted by Mike Gray View Post

Question - can I put the NHRA LODRS decal on my side windows?
Technically ,no

The side windows are supposed to be reserved for number ,class, and dial -in.
Station wagons can get away with that, being that they have an extra set of side windows.
I know that some have been pushing this issue but I suspect a crack down in coming.
